Basil's name day is January 1 in Greece, January 1 in Ukraine, June 14 in USA.
Basil’s History, Meaning and Global Appeal
Basil is a name with a rich history, originating from the Greek word for ‘royal.’ While not currently a top-ranking name in the USA, it has experienced a modest revival, particularly as a sophisticated choice for boys. Globally, Basil is more prevalent in Eastern Europe, especially within Orthodox Christian communities, and also has a presence in Italy and Greece.
